Agree with moondog. At many China Post stations, there is a separate counter to buy boxes and packing tape, and to obtain assistance in packing. Cost is usually about $1-2, and is separate from postage. Sea mail is probably the most feasible option for most heavy, non-breakable items. The clerk will claim it will take 2-3 months to ship, but it is actually closer to 1-1.5 months. Keep the declared value low -- in other words, don't declare your goods using their corresponding US/Canadian/W European prices as a valuation basis. Also, don't ship DVD's, VCD's, or CD's via China Post; you could be setting yourself up for a customs imbroglio later. If you don't speak Chinese, it might also be helpful for you to have a contact in China assist you at the post office.
